Free EA Sports UFC title update adds three new fighters to the roster

EA Sports announced today that the first free title update for EA Sports UFC has been released. The update adds three new fighters to the game’s roster as well as gameplay tweaks and updates.

Bantamweight champion TJ Dillashaw and bantamweight division fighter Takeya Mizugaki have been added alongside Tyron Woodley in the welterweight division.

Gameplay updates and tweaks include manually being able to touch gloves at the beginning of a fight by pressing L2 or LT, dependant of console, finishing the fight by jumping on an opponent when they’re downed and pummeling them during a KO, sprawls to defend against a power takedown, breaking clinches when backed up against the cage, removing power takedowns and sweeps from fighters who wouldn’t perform them in real life, preventing stamina from regenerating while blocking and changes to sweep defense that give the dominant fighter an advantage in reversing full guard to mount.

EA Sports UFC is available now for PS4 and Xbox One.
